Electrical services and costs in Lake Country

Electrical services and pricing in Lake Country are heavily influenced by the mix of older homes and modern electrical loads. With about 28.3% of homes built before 1981 (Statistics Canada, 2021 Census), you’ll find a large portion of neighbourhoods where older wiring types, aging panels, and limited circuit capacity are common—and those are exactly the scenarios that drive demand for panel upgrades and rewiring. Lake Country’s homeowner profile also reflects a mature market: there are 4,870 homeowner households, with 78.5% of households owning their homes (Statistics Canada, 2021 Census). That translates to a steady flow of renovation work—when people update kitchens, finish basements, or add heat pumps, they quickly run into service capacity limits.

In the Thompson–Okanagan, winter demand can be spiky where electric heat is present, and that increases the “base load” you need to design around before you even add entertainment systems, workshops, or EV charging. Contractor availability and travel also affect costs across the region; Lake Country is served by electricians who often cover multiple communities, so quotes can swing when scheduling is tight. In areas such as Winfield, where many residences are older and some owners are modernizing for year-round use, it’s especially common to see knob-and-tube removal, aluminum remediation, and 100A-to-200A service discussions during home sales and renovations.

Below is a practical cost comparison of the most-requested electrical services, including typical permit requirements, so you can sanity-check your quote before work starts.

What affects the price of electrical work in Lake Country

In Lake Country and across the Thompson–Okanagan, two quotes that look similar can still differ by 30–50% because the “hidden scope” changes: cable runs, panel location, drywall access, grounding conditions, and how much upgrading is triggered once the electrician does a load calculation. British Columbia pricing also reflects travel across a wider service area and seasonal demand, so labour and scheduling can tighten quickly—especially when multiple homes in a neighbourhood are doing renovations at the same time.

For most electrical projects, the dominant cost driver is the age and wiring type of the home. About 28.3% of Lake Country homes were built before 1981 (Statistics Canada, 2021 Census), which strongly correlates with knob-and-tube wiring and older panels that are short on capacity. Homes from the 1960s–70s may have 60A or 100A services that are inadequate for today’s loads—think EV chargers, heat pumps, and induction stoves running together. Aluminum wiring is also common in homes built roughly 1965–1976; it often requires licensed remediation using approved CO/ALR connector methods or full replacement. In practice, that’s why “simple” upgrades can become service-and-wiring projects.

Local conditions can raise or lower cost in concrete ways. For example, if the panel is located in a finished garage or a tight mechanical room in Winfield, access and drywall restoration can add time. If you’re adding an EV charger that needs a 50A circuit instead of 40A, the breaker and cable sizing can shift the materials cost and may increase the likelihood of needing a panel upgrade. Conversely, if your existing wiring is copper and the grounding is already verified, a circuit addition may stay closer to the $1,200–$3,500 EV band, rather than expanding into a $2,500–$6,000 service upgrade.

Permits & regulations in British Columbia

In British Columbia, essentially all electrical work beyond the simplest like-for-like changes must be done by a licensed electrical contractor and, for permitted work, inspected under the provincial electrical safety regime. Permits are typically required for panel upgrades (including 100A to 200A service changes), new circuits (including Level 2 EV charger circuits), rewiring, and service upgrades. Work like swapping a light fixture for a like replacement is usually not the same category as adding circuits or altering the service; however, once you’re changing wiring paths, adding breakers, or modifying the panel, you should expect permitting and inspection.

DIY electrical is generally prohibited for most tasks that affect wiring, breakers, or the service. Even when a homeowner can do adjacent work (like removing/painting drywall after the electrician’s rough work is complete), the electrical portion must be performed by a licensed contractor and then inspected. The inspection process in BC is administered through Technical Safety BC, and the contractor handles the permit paperwork.

To verify your electrician in Lake Country, do three things step-by-step: (1) confirm the contractor’s licence online through the provincial licensing registry; (2) request a Certificate of Insurance showing liability coverage and keep it on file; and (3) ask about workplace coverage (WSIB/WCB) and confirm they have the applicable clearance/coverage letter for their trade and your project. If they can’t provide documentation or avoid written scope details, that’s a red flag.

When your Lake Country home needs an electrical upgrade

In Lake Country, the signs your home needs electrical work are often about safety and capacity—not aesthetics. Start with the most obvious: breakers that trip regularly (especially when running multiple normal household items). This can point to an overloaded panel, undersized circuits, or failing components, and it should be investigated promptly. If you also notice burning smells, discoloration at outlets, or warm wall plates, treat it as urgent.

Next, check for knob-and-tube wiring. The key concern isn’t only “how old it is”—it’s that insulation condition and contact reliability can become unsafe, and insurers commonly refuse coverage in some situations. When knob-and-tube is present, planned replacement is usually the safer path than adding new circuits on top. Then consider service size: if you have a 60A or 100A panel, it may be inadequate for a modern Thompson–Okanagan home where you’re likely running a heat pump (or electric heat), charging an EV, and cooking with higher-demand appliances. In those cases, a 200A upgrade is often the standard solution.

Aluminum wiring in pre-1976 homes is not always an immediate “sparks and flames” emergency, but it typically requires licensed remediation using approved connector methods or replacement in affected sections. Finally, pay attention to code-compliance: insufficient outlets (extension cords everywhere) and missing AFCI/GFCI protection can surface during home sales or inspections and increase risk of nuisance hazards.

Where the money makes sense: if an EV charger is pushing your demand beyond your current panel, the $2,500–$6,000 service upgrade can be cheaper than repeated “patch fixes” that still leave you capacity-constrained. If, however, your panel is already sized appropriately and you only need a dedicated circuit, you may stay in the $1,200–$3,500 EV installation band with minimal disruption.

How to choose a electrical work contractor in Lake Country

Choosing the right electrical contractor in Lake Country is mostly about verification and clarity. First, confirm British Columbia licensing—the contractor and/or electrician should be properly licensed and able to pull permits for the exact work you’re doing. Next, ask for liability insurance documentation (Certificate of Insurance) and make sure it aligns with the work scope. Finally, confirm their WSIB/WCB coverage (or applicable clearance letter) so you’re not exposed to payroll/workplace liability if something goes wrong on site. A reputable contractor will provide paperwork without pressure and include it with your estimate.

Then get 2–3 itemised written quotes instead of a lump sum. You want a breakdown that shows labour hours, materials, cable/breaker sizing, allowance for drywall patching (if included), and explicit permit/inspection handling. Read the scope carefully: ask whether the quote includes permit pull, inspection scheduling, and disposal of old materials. For EV chargers and service upgrades, confirm whether load calculation and grounding checks are part of the job.

For warranty, look for a workmanship warranty length in writing, and clarify how the product warranty works (and whether it’s transferable if you sell your home). On payment, never pay more than 10–15% upfront; hold back the remainder until the job is complete and tested. Get the start date and estimated completion time in writing, especially in the Thompson–Okanagan where seasonal scheduling can affect lead times.

Frequently asked questions — electrical work in Lake Country

How much does a panel upgrade cost in Lake Country?

In Lake Country and the broader Thompson–Okanagan, a panel upgrade (commonly a 100A to 200A service) is typically quoted in the range of $2,500–$6,000, depending on panel location, grounding conditions, cable runs, and how much work is needed to meet modern protection requirements. Because about 28.3% of Lake Country homes were built before 1981 (Statistics Canada, 2021 Census), panel capacity and wiring condition can require more than “swap and done.” Permits and inspections are mandatory for service changes, so they’re part of the total. If your electrician also needs to correct wiring faults or update feeders/grounding, the higher end of the band is more likely.

Do I need to upgrade to a 200A panel?

You may not always “need” it, but in Lake Country it’s often recommended when you’re adding modern high-demand loads. A 200A service is commonly the practical minimum when homeowners plan EV charging, heat pumps (or electric heat), and higher-use cooking—especially in older homes with 60A or 100A panels. The electrician should do a load calculation and confirm available space/capacity before recommending the upgrade. If your current service is already sized appropriately and you have the right circuit capacity, you might add an EV charger without a full panel change. But if capacity is marginal, attempting to avoid the 200A upgrade can lead to repeated constraints and added cost later. For many homes, the decision aligns with keeping everything safe during peak winter demand.

How much does an EV charger installation cost in Lake Country?

A Level 2 EV charger installation in Lake Country is commonly quoted within $1,200–$3,500 for the electrical portion, assuming you’re adding a properly sized 240V circuit (often 40–50A) and installing the required breaker and cable. Cost varies based on cable run distance, whether your panel has spare capacity, and whether permitting/inspection requirements expand the scope. If your existing service is undersized, the charger project can trigger a service upgrade that pushes the total budget higher (often into the $2,500–$6,000 range for the panel work). In the Thompson–Okanagan, permit applications for EV chargers have increased with EV adoption, and scheduling can affect labour cost.

What is knob-and-tube wiring and should I replace it?

Knob-and-tube (K&T) wiring is an older wiring method used in many homes built before modern electrical standards. In practical terms, homeowners in British Columbia should treat K&T as a safety and compliance issue: insulation and contact condition can deteriorate, and adding new loads on top can become unsafe or unreliable. Replacement is usually recommended when K&T is present in service areas, when you’re doing major renovations, or when insurance coverage is at risk. If K&T is only in limited sections, some electricians may propose targeted replacement, but any plan should consider whether you can safely support new circuits and protection devices to today’s code requirements. For Lake Country homes built before 1981 (Statistics Canada, 2021 Census), it’s a common driver behind rewiring budgets that often fall in the $8,000–$20,000 band.

Is aluminum wiring safe in older Lake Country homes?

Aluminum wiring is not automatically “unsafe,” but it does require the right remediation because aluminum terminations can be more vulnerable if improperly installed or if connectors have degraded over time. In older Lake Country homes (often from the mid-1960s through mid-1970s), the safe approach typically involves licensed inspection of terminations and remediation using approved methods such as CO/ALR connectors—or full replacement where conditions are poor. The goal is to improve connection integrity and reduce the risk of heat at terminations. If you’re planning electrical upgrades (new circuits, an EV charger, or service changes), you should assume aluminum remediation may be part of the work scope. In those cases, projects frequently land in the $8,000–$16,000 range depending on extent and access. A licensed electrician should document the work and testing.

Do I need a permit for electrical work in British Columbia?

Yes—if the work is beyond simple like-for-like changes, you should expect permits in British Columbia for major work such as panel upgrades, service changes, rewiring, and new circuits, including EV charger installations. Permitted work must be inspected under the provincial electrical safety system (administered through Technical Safety BC). DIY electrical is restricted for most tasks that affect wiring, breakers, or the service. For Lake Country homeowners, the practical takeaway is: if a quote involves changing the panel, adding breakers/circuits, installing a new 240V EV line, or replacing substantial wiring sections, it almost certainly requires a permit and inspection. Ask your electrician to confirm permit responsibility in writing before work starts, because that’s where misunderstandings and scheduling delays often occur.
